LampPro Tip 1/3

Academic Focus

The term 'zoologist' is often used in a scholarly or scientific context, not in casual conversation.

Illustration for Academic Focus
At the conference, a renowned zoologist presented her research on primate social structures.
LampPro Tip 2/3

Animal Expertise

'Zoologist' implies deep knowledge of animals, their classification, life processes, and habitats.

Illustration for Animal Expertise
A zoologist may spend months observing a particular species to understand its behavior.
LampPro Tip 3/3

Field Specialization

Zoologists often specialize in a subfield, such as 'marine' for sea life or 'avian' for birds.

Illustration for Field Specialization
She's not just a zoologist; she's an avian zoologist, focusing on bird migration patterns.
